In Honduras, power fluctuations and outages are part of daily operations. A generic ISO 27001 clause about "redundant power" is insufficient. An interpretation requires triple-redundancy: UPS, diesel generators with on-site fuel storage for 72 hours, and cloud failovers to a different geological zone (e.g., switching from a local data center to a Colombian or Panamanian node).

Honduran BPOs and software development firms frequently compete with providers in Costa Rica, Colombia, and India. International clients, particularly those based in the United States and the European Union, demand strict adherence to data protection standards. Achieving ISO 27001 certification signals to global enterprises that a Honduran partner operates with the same level of security maturity as any firm in a developed economy. 2. ISO 27001 is an international standard for information security management systems (ISMS) that provides a systematic approach to managing sensitive company information, ensuring its confidentiality, integrity, and availability. The standard is part of the ISO/IEC 27000 family of standards and is designed to help organizations protect their information assets from various threats and risks.
